NISM certification for AIF managers: what changed in June 2025 and what you need to do
SEBI now requires at least one member of your investment team to hold NISM Series-XIX-C or XIX-D certification. If you are launching an AIF, this is not optional.
AIF category selection in India: the decision that shapes everything else
Category I, II, or III — the AIF category you pick determines your tax treatment, investment restrictions, investor base, and regulatory burden. Get it wrong and you cannot easily switch.
SEBI AIF registration: what the process actually looks like from the inside
SEBI registration takes 60-90 days if your application is complete. Most first-time managers add months by underestimating the PPM requirements and merchant banker coordination.
